AMD A8-7410 vs AMD E2-3800

Differences

Reasons to consider the AMD A8-7410

  • CPU is newer: launch date 1 year(s) 6 month(s) later
  • Around 84% better performance in PassMark - Single thread mark: 802 vs 437
  • Around 57% better performance in PassMark - CPU mark: 1821 vs 1160
  • Around 68% better performance in Geekbench 4 - Single Core: 262 vs 156
  • Around 43% better performance in Geekbench 4 - Multi-Core: 781 vs 548
  • Around 47% better performance in GFXBench 4.0 - Car Chase Offscreen (Frames): 661 vs 449
  • Around 60% better performance in GFXBench 4.0 - Manhattan (Frames): 1234 vs 769
  • 2.2x better performance in GFXBench 4.0 - T-Rex (Frames): 3706 vs 1691
  • Around 47% better performance in GFXBench 4.0 - Car Chase Offscreen (Fps): 661 vs 449
  • Around 60% better performance in GFXBench 4.0 - Manhattan (Fps): 1234 vs 769
  • 2.2x better performance in GFXBench 4.0 - T-Rex (Fps): 3706 vs 1691
